

A one-armed orphan fights for dignity in a world of timber thieves and impossible love.
Freckles, a one-armed orphan tired of being tormented by others runs away eventually finding a place as a watchman in the timber camp, The Limberlost. He falls in love with Angel but feeling unworthy of her keeps his feelings silent until a near catastrophic incident reveals the bond between them.

Trivia, insights & behind the scenes
Based on Gene Stratton-Porter's wildly popular 1904 novel, which romanticized Indiana's vanishing wetlands while preaching bootstrap morality to disabled readers.
Considered lost for decades until a fragment surfaced in 2018—only 10 of 50 minutes survive, making every surviving frame precious contraband.
